Grades 2 & 3 continue to work on their reactions, over the past couple of weeks the focus has shifted from looking and responding, to listening and responding. As this unit involves a variety of activities in which students must compete with and against each other, students have been learning the importance of fair play, encouragement and conflict resolution.
